Output ebf66b0243c0a43959af424208bd7025e211b4c69d7e1cadac31e6ca5e92459e:0

value
1664492
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4265006906aaf5baea0c802a3ea690b6e09bffd OP_EQUAL
address
3M2m5DbNRURBb8LG1B8V2tDUxV2qF5GfmJ
transaction
ebf66b0243c0a43959af424208bd7025e211b4c69d7e1cadac31e6ca5e92459e
spent
true